Overview of Utility Field Communications Gateways Market
The Utility Field Communications Gateways market encompasses devices that facilitate secure, reliable data transmission between utility infrastructure and centralized control systems. These gateways serve as critical communication nodes, enabling real-time monitoring, control, and automation of utility assets such as power grids, water systems, and gas networks. Core products include industrial-grade gateways, IoT-enabled devices, and integrated communication modules designed to withstand harsh field conditions.
Key end-use industries include electricity, water management, oil & gas, and renewable energy sectors. These gateways are vital for implementing smart grid solutions, remote asset management, and predictive maintenance strategies. Their importance in the global economy stems from their role in enhancing operational efficiency, reducing downtime, and supporting sustainable energy initiatives. As utilities increasingly adopt digital technologies, the demand for robust, scalable communication gateways continues to grow, underpinning the modernization of critical infrastructure worldwide.
